Sr. Software Engineer Resume
SUMMARY:
- Seeking an opportunity in Information Technology and Services domain to contribute & outshine in providing dynamic leadership & solutions and maximize organizational growth
- Dynamic, performance - focused IT professional with 7+ years of experience in software development for JAVA and J2EE based applications using Eclipse, MyEclipse, RAD, JBoss Developer Studio and servers like WebSphere, Weblogic, JBoss and Apache Tomcat within IT sector
- Experience in end-to-end implementation of the Software Development Life Cycle
- Adroit in analyzing requirements, designing and implementing product features, unit testing, defect analysis, enhancement activities
- Exhibiting outstanding contribution on Implementing Spring Frameworks, Hibernate Framework, JPA and Web Services using J2EE Design Patterns.
- Proven expertise in developing applications using JSP, Servlets, JDBC, Struts, JSF, EJB,HTML, CSS, AJAX and JQuery
- Diligent in all phases of project lifecycle like requirement gathering, designing, building, testing and troubleshooting for complex Information Systems Management
- Adept in analyzing projects that require strategic thinking, clarifying business requirements, existing procedures/skill sets, and designing process and system improvements to increase productivity and reduce costs
- Capable of handling multiple activities simultaneously and meet deadlines under pressure
- Holds high personal standards and consistently leads cross-functional teams to achieve company objectives
KEY SKILLS:
- Develop Software Applications
- Program Development
- Business Information Systems
- Project Management
- Root Cause Analysis
- Build & Deployment
- Test / Quality Strategy
- Implementation Review
- Code Development
- Document Application Process
- Development & Implementation
- Production Support Management
- Customer Relationship Management
- Requirement Gathering & Analysis
TECHNICAL SKILLS:
Operating System: Windows Family
Frameworks: Struts, JSF, Hibernate, Spring
Java/J2EE Technologies: JAVA,JDBC, JSP, Servlet, EJB, Webservice
Web Server: Apache Tomcat
Application Server: WebSphere, JBoss, Weblogic
RDBMS: Oracle, MySQL, SQL
XML Technologies: DTD,SCHEMA, XSL
IDE: RAD, Eclipse, MyEclipse, Confidential, Jboss Developer Studio
Build tools: Apache Maven, Ant
WORK EXPERIENCE:
Confidential
Sr. Software Engineer
Responsibilities:
- Instrumental in end-to-end development of software products entailing designing, testing, debugging and documentation
- Train and mentor junior team members in technologies relevant to the projects
- Manage the all facets of project including designing, development and implementation process, policies and procedures to drive business operations
- Active involvement in developing and modifying the existing reports according to clients’ requirements
- Accountable for requirement gathering and functional design documents and providing suggestions
- Provide technical advice and consultancy to clients and management on matters of technical architecture infrastructure developments, including their feasibility
- Facilitate software system validation activities for core software applications and customized solutions within agreed timelines
- Design & implement process, policies and procedures to drive smooth business operations
Confidential
Lead Developer
Environment: Java, RESTful WebService, Spring IOC, JPA, Eclipse, Oracle Database, Tomcat 7.0
Responsibilities:
- Implemented Web Services class as per the Requirement
- Implemented Services Facade class as per the Requirement
- Written Service interface and their implementation classes
- Written Service DAO and their implementation class with Hibernate
- Written Entity class and Response VO class
Confidential
Team Member
Environment: Java, RESTful Web Service, Spring IOC, JPA, Eclipse, Oracle Database, Tomcat 7.0
Responsibilities:
- Designed JSP’s as per the Requirement
- Implemented Form Beans and Validations
- Implemented Action class
- Written Helper interface and their implementation classes
- Written Persistence interface and their implementations With Hibernate
Confidential
Lead Developer
Environment: ES4, Confidential Designer, JBoss
Responsibilities:
- Created process using livecycle workbench; Created dynamic DDX using XSL
- Merging of Dynamic PDFs with Static PDF; Dynamic table of Contents for merged PDF
- Dynamic numbering of PDFs; Inserting dynamic PDF in specified position between static PDF
- Retrieving File from shared location programmatically; Dynamic Header for all static pages
- Scenario of handling multiple dynamic sub-PDF inside main page
Confidential
Team Member
Environment: Java, JSP, JSF, JPA, JBoss Developer Studio, JBoss, SQL
Responsibilities:
- Designed JSP s as per the Requirement; Implemented JSF Bean class
- Implemented Form Beans and their Validations; Implemented DAO s with Hibernate
- Written Hibernate components
Confidential, CA
Team Member
Environment: Java, JSP, Struts, EJB, Codigo, Oracle, RAD, WebSphere 7
Responsibilities:
- Designed JSP’s as per the Requirement; Implemented Action class
- Implemented Form Beans and Validations; Implemented View class
- Written Helper class and Session Beans; Written DAO’s using ODM